<body>
|
||||
<p> Postmaster handles the mail flow for the &os;
|
||||
project.</p>
|
||||
|
||||
<p>Clusteradm provides us with four jails: mailman, mailarchive,
|
||||
mx1 and mx2. In addition, there is some part of the setup
|
||||
running on freefall.FreeBSD.org. The system uses
|
||||
<tt>postfix</tt>, <tt>mailman</tt>, <tt>spamassassin</tt> and
|
||||
some other tools from the ports tree to handle the mailflow.
|
||||
We use a very small, non-public Subversion repository for
|
||||
parts of the configuration.</p>
|
||||
|
||||
<p>During Q2, Larry Rosenman, Kurt Jaeger, Eygene Ryabinkin,
|
||||
Remko Lodder and Ryan Steinmetz joined the Postmaster Team,
|
||||
and Florian Smeets left the Postmaster Team.</p>
|
||||
|
||||
<p>Thanks to Florian for his long service in that role! David
|
||||
Wolfskill is planning to leave the role as soon as the new
|
||||
team members are settled. Vsevolod Stakhov plans to provide
|
||||
us with support to integrate <tt>rspamd</tt> into the setup.</p>
|
||||
|
||||
<p>The workload for the Postmaster Team is not high, but the
|
||||
complexity of the setup has its own demands.</p>
|
||||
</body>
